Entec expands 3PMRO® team as ‘Project Fulcrum’ for Diageo gains momentum

MRO (Maintenance Repair Operations) procurement and supply chain specialist Entec International has appointed Nick Day, a highly experienced MRO executive, in the role of Head of Value-Added Solutions as the company moves toward even closer integration with global client Diageo’s operations.

‘Project Fulcrum’ optimises Diageo’s MRO procurement, streamlines the MRO global supply chain and manages spares inventory in 16 sites across Africa and Australia to support both demand and planned maintenance. To date, Entec’s unique 3PMRO® service has saved significant cost for the leading alcoholic beverages manufacturer, reduced its carbon footprint, simplified administrative complexity, and returned cash to the businesses.

Nick, who has spent over thirty years in the MRO sector with major distributors including RUBIX Group and Eriks NV, brings extra resource to Project Fulcrum.
